Injectors have 12v at all time, they use the ground to fire them. SO if your checking voltage between the wires in the injectors clips you will have to crank it to see volts. If you use a chassie ground on the volt meter you should see 12v on the positive. you may not see 12v if you hook the voltmeter up to both the wires in the clip as it only triggers the ground for a split second. you have to either use a analog multimeter or a knoid light.
